Anne Simmons, DNP, is an ANCC board-certified Psychiatric Mental Health Nurse Practitioner and Family Nurse Practitioner. Her primary areas of focus include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D),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D), Treatment-Resistant Depression (TRD), and Major Depressive Disorder (MDD). She offers holistic and empathetic approach to mental health care, ensuring comprehensive treatment tailored to each individual. Recognizing that every person is at a different stage in their healing journey, she prioritizes meeting patients where they are to determine the next steps. She is dedicated to providing evidence-based support and education to help individuals better understand their treatment options and what lies ahead.

Anne is deeply committed to serving Veterans and their families, including spouses and children. She has devoted significant time to developing military cultural competence, allowing her to approach Veteran families with sensitivity and understanding. Her work includes collaboration with the VA (when requested), referrals to community programs and resources, and assistance with service connection when appropriate.

Beyond clinical practice, she is passionate about reducing the stigma surrounding mental health, advocating for equitable access to care, and empowering patients and families to achieve wellness.
